ʙʏ ᴛʜᴇ ᴛɪᴍᴇ ᴛʜᴇ ɴᴇxᴛ ᴅᴀʏ ʜᴀᴅ ʀᴏʟʟᴇᴅ ᴀʀᴏᴜɴᴅ, ʀᴀᴠᴇɴ ᴡᴀs sᴏ ʜᴜɴɢᴏᴠᴇʀ ᴛʜᴀᴛ sʜᴇ ᴅɪᴅɴ'ᴛ ᴇᴠᴇɴ ᴍᴀᴋᴇ ɪᴛ ᴏᴜᴛ ᴏғ ʙᴇᴅ ᴜɴᴛɪʟ ᴀʀᴏᴜɴᴅ ᴛʜʀᴇᴇ ɪɴ ᴛʜᴇ ᴀғᴛᴇʀɴᴏᴏɴ.

She had woken up to a ton of texts from both Noah and Brooke; Noah's mostly consisting of him asking if she got home safe and Brooke's asking if she could borrow some shoes.

Raven groaned, almost falling out of bed while she got up. Her head was killing.

She rubbed her temple, quickly jogging down the stairs and into the kitchen to grab a glass of water and some aspirin.

"Ooh, give me some," She heard her sudden's friend's voice from the kitchen seat, as soon as she walked in, almost scaring her; Almost.

"How did you even get in here?" She interrogated the girl, as if it wasnt a regular occurence.

Brooke rolled her eyes, scrolling on her phone, but pausing at the stupid question, "Uh, the spare key under that fake rock? Duh."

Ray sighed; she should have known, "I've got such a hangover after yesterday."

Brooke giggled, and Raven rolled her eyes, as the brunette snatched the pack of medicine from her hands.

"How'd it go with that blondie from yesterday," The striker joked about the boy from the day before.

"Good," the brunette giggled, trying to hide her face from her friend ahead, to stop her from seeing her flustered face, "How'd your nap alone go?"

Ray rolled her eyes, downing the tablets that were in her hand along with the water, before shoving her friend in the arm. 

"Where's Noah?" She asked Brooke, quite sure that she wouldn't have came to her house without a ride.

"Car, probably," She replied, finally taking two tablets with water, "I asked him to go back to mine pick up my laptop."

Just on cue, Noah burst through the door, laptop in his hands, "Morning! Ray, why am I left on delivered?"

"I'm sorry!" She immediately responded, trying to defend herself, "I was asleep."

Noah hummed, before shoving his friend in the arm and letting out a loud chuckle, handing Brooke her laptop.

"Cheers," She thanked him, quickly logging on and scrolling through any new messages or emails.

"Cheers," Noah mocked her quietly in a whisper while the black one of the three friends laughed at his pun.

It was quite clear to anyone that the girl was annoyed at his response, usually she would have just shot an insult back at him. But instead, she just stuck up her finger, still remaining focused on her screen, making the two gays laugh in unison.

"How did Ben go?" Ray finally brought up, after their laughing fit.

No rolled his eyes, as a smile ghosted his friend's face, "Yeah, No, how did it go?" Brooke teased in a mocking voice.

"Shut up," Noah shushed, making the footballer put up her hands in pretend surrender, and continue looking through her new emails.

"Woah," Ray's eyes widened, looking between the girl and the quiet boy, "What did I miss?!" She groaned, looking between the two suspiciously.

"Nothi-"

"They're going on a date!" Brooke rudely interupted, making Noah bury his face in his hands.

"What?!"

Noah grew flustered, clearly thinking back to the night before and shuffling on his feet.

"Uhm, it kinda just happened," He shrugged, as if it were no big deal, getting a can of pop from the fridge, "We're going down to a comedy show tomorrow."

Ray's eyes widened, suddenly wishing that she had stayed a little longer to see Noah's flustered face after he had made the plans. "You-"

"Oh my god!" Brooke rudely interrupted, the two pairs of eyes suddenly shooting to their friend, whose jaw was practically to the floor, eyes focused towards her laptop.

"What?" Noah rolled his eyes, thinking that Brooke was being dramatic, like the hundreds of times before.

Ray giggled, running her hands over her face, "You get scammed again?"

The two clueless friends broke into a huge laughing fit, as the brunnette just sat, mouth agape, and staring at the screen.

Blinking rapidly to make sure it was real, she turned the laptop towards her two friends for them to read, taking a deep breath in.

"Oh my god," Raven repeated, eyes scanning the screen.

There it was. The email that the two footballers had been waiting for for, what felt like, their whole life. Brooke had been chosen to fill a spot on the lionesses team.

"You got in!"

"I got in, baby!" Brooke jumped up, literally bouncing in her spot, while her friends were still in shock.

She hopped around the two, all yelling out a celebration chant for their best friend and pulling Brooke into a hug.

"Obviously you got in! Did you see that dribble down the field?! And that corner shot?!"

"Stop," Brooke chuckled, leaning back against the kitchen counter and trying the regain her breath.

"I thought that yous got call-ups not emails," The boy queried, eyebrow furrowed.

"When I got signed for Newcastle, we got an email and then a call-up," Brooke told the boy, Ray nodding along, telling him that it was the same with her. "Check your emails," The brunette turned to suggest to Raven.

Instantly, the girl shook her head, "I can't."

"What?" Noah's brows furrowed, "Why not?"

"Mate, I got a red card while scouts were there. You really think I got into the England team?"

"Yeah, slim chance, innit?" Brooke muttered under her breath, before getting shoved by Noah, turning to him with a confused look on her face, "What?"

"You never know," Noah said in a sing-song voice, making Brooke laugh.

"Yeah," The taller girl agreed, scavenging through Raven's drawers for something to snack on, "If you don't count everytime you've gotten fouled, you're a pretty good footballer," She shrugged.

"She's better than you," Noah told her, reminding the gang of the time they had played against each other and Ray had won.

Brooke groaned, deciding on a packet of maoams and ignoring Noah, while Raven laughed.

"Fine," Ray soon decided, pulling her phone from her pocket, "It can't hurt to check."

"Thatta girl," Noah jested, the other brunnette taking a seat at where she was previously sat.

Ray swiped through her newest emails, teeth sinking into her bottom lip, before she found it.

Eyes widening, she tapped on the email, lips parting as she read the first half of the paragraph before she internally squealed with joy.

She faked an upset look, glancing back up at her friends who stared in suspense, none daring to say a word, Ray waiting a minute to say the words.

"I got in!"

"Oh my god," Brooke repeated for the fourth time that day, perking up from her spot, "We got in?"

"We got in!" They both shreiked, Noah also joining once he processed it all, only now realising that Raven was faking.

The three jumped for joy, the boy snatching the dark-skinned girl's phone from her hand and reading through the message.

"This is amazing," Brooke mentioned, "We could be roomies too!"

"Oh my god."

"Uh, Ray," Noah bit into his lip, after reading the paragraph.

The two girls both turned to look at him, Raven humming in question, smile never saving her face, "What?"

"You're not gonna like this."

"Spit it out already, Barbie," Brooke laughed.

"What is it?" Ray giggled, Brooke now wandering to the phone to see what had gotten Noah so hesitant, "Did they say that I had to make ammends with Williamson first?"

"Worse," Noah gulped, glancing at the shorter brunette beside him, hoping that she would break the news instead.

"She's our captain."
